I think one of the reasons it feels so religious is because it was Raye's song first. Raye is Christian and talks about/references her faith quite consistently in her music. Her faith is very important to her but that doesn't mean that she doesn't question it as well. I think the tree and apples are meant to question the idea that Eve was condemned for biting the apple and blamed for humans "falling" from grace. Lisa said this MV is to honor powerful/scorned women throughout history so I think they are honoring Eve in their way with the tree being upside down. It's a pushback on the way society is always so quick to judge women's choices harshly. This song was a song Raye had originally written for her debut album but her label at the time, Polydor, wouldn't let her release her album. Raye was with Polydor for almost a decade and they never let her release the album she wanted. They kept her in the basement writing songs for other artists such as Beyonce, John Legend, Aespa, Charli XCX, and more. Raye has a distinct sound and this song is right up her alley. She takes big inspiration from funk, jazz, blues, r&b, and pop. Raye finally got released from her label and was able to release her album called, "My 21st Century Blues" in 2023. Her song, "Escapism" which was released before the album as a single, blew up on TikTok which fast-tracked her into stardom overnight. I think you're on the right track with MV. A lot of people have been making connections to their scenes/outfits to women in history, in particular women who were scorned at one point or had tragic ends. Lisa has mentioned this is MV is a tribute to powerful women throughout history. Here's a few examples people have come up with, some I'm more familiar with and some others have contributed online. Lisa's opening shot/outfit - this one is a little mixed on me as I can't really pinpoint. Some people think it's a reference to Marie Antoinette, I was getting more Eva Perón. Both women I think could fit, although I think Eva is a stronger contender as she was criticized for her activism, but she fought for women's rights in Argentina. All 3 women in the fancy room - this one I couldn't make the reference, but a few people have put out that it might be the Crow Woman, a figure in Indigenous folklore. I am very unfamiliar with that lore, so if anyone has anymore info on that or another guess, please sound off. There was also some guesses they were possible nymphs or faes in mythology. Again unsure. Lisa's gymnast outfit - a lot of people are making connections that it might be Tonya Harding, with the outfit and the quick shot of skates during Raye's part of the chorus before Lisa's. I'm on the fence on that one, as she is controversial on the attack of her rival. Doja - this one I believe is a reference to the Salem Witch Trials. A lot of women were prosecuted during that, all probably innocent because they were burned at the stake for not admitting to them being accused of being witches. Especially when Doja was tied up and had the circle of fire around her. Lisa and her apples - obviously, this is a reference to Eve from the Bible, where she was scorned for eating the apple and gaining knowledge. Raye in the water and flowers - I want to say this is a reference to the Ophelia painting, based on the tragic character in Hamlet where, after losing her father and being rejected by her love, she tragically dies by accidentally falling into a brook after collecting flowers. All 3 women in armor - I think, especially with Doja's outfit, it's a reference to Joan of Arc. Where, despite being a capable warrior, she was persecuted because they thought she was a witch. I think with the theme of Born Again, of being a New Woman, they wanted to show examples of women in history who deserved better treatment/outcomes.
